Приложение к аттестату аккредитации: различия между версиями
Sidminik (обсуждение | вклад) |
Sidminik (обсуждение | вклад) Нет описания правки |
||
| (не показаны 4 промежуточные версии этого же участника) | |||
| Строка 1: | Строка 1: | ||
==Общий вид== | |||
[[Файл:m_1.png|center|border]] | |||
==Параметры== | ==Параметры== | ||
| Строка 56: | Строка 60: | ||
|<code>Code.Globals.GetVersionOwner()</code> | |<code>Code.Globals.GetVersionOwner()</code> | ||
|<syntaxhighlight lang="vb">="Владелец версии: " & Code.Globals.GetVersionOwner()</syntaxhighlight> | |<syntaxhighlight lang="vb">="Владелец версии: " & Code.Globals.GetVersionOwner()</syntaxhighlight> | ||
|- | |||
|} | |||
===Заголовок=== | |||
{|class="wikitable" style="margin:auto; background-color: #fff; width:100%;" | |||
|- | |||
!Поля | |||
!Интерфейс <code style="background-color: #d4edda;>...</code> >> <code style="background-color: #d4edda;>...</code> | |||
и данные <code style="background-color: #fff3e0;>...</code> >> <code style="background-color: #fff3e0;>...</code> | |||
!Код и комментарии | |||
|- | |||
|colspan = "3"|Приложение к аттестату аккредитации | |||
|- | |||
|Текущая дата | |||
|<code>Today.ToString("dd.MM.yyyy")</code> | |||
|<syntaxhighlight lang="vb">="По состоянию на: " & Today.ToString("dd.MM.yyyy")</syntaxhighlight> | |||
|- | |- | ||
|} | |} | ||
| Строка 72: | Строка 92: | ||
|- | |- | ||
|Документы, устанавливающие правила и методы исследований (испытаний), измерений | |Документы, устанавливающие правила и методы исследований (испытаний), измерений | ||
| | |<code style="background-color: #d4edda;>Методики анализа</code> >> Выбрать методику >> <code style="background-color: #d4edda;>Редактировать</code> >> <code style="background-color: #d4edda;>Карточка методики анализа</code> >> <code style="background-color: #d4edda;>Информация</code> >> <code style="background-color: #d4edda;>Нормативный документ</code> | ||
<code style="background-color: #fff3e0;>Fields!norm_document.Value</code> >> <code style="background-color: #fff3e0;>norm_document / MainDataSet</code> >> <code style="background-color: #fff3e0;>NORMATIVE_DOCUMENT / METHODOLOGY</code> | |||
|<syntaxhighlight lang="vb">=GetOrDash(Fields!norm_document.Value)</syntaxhighlight> | |<syntaxhighlight lang="vb">=GetOrDash(Fields!norm_document.Value)</syntaxhighlight> | ||
|- | |- | ||
|Наименование объекта | |Наименование объекта | ||
| | |<code style="background-color: #d4edda;>Методики анализа</code> >> Выбрать методику >> <code style="background-color: #d4edda;>Редактировать</code> >> <code style="background-color: #d4edda;>Карточка методики анализа</code> >> <code style="background-color: #d4edda;>Информация</code> >> <code style="background-color: #d4edda;>Объект анализа</code> | ||
<code style="background-color: #fff3e0;>Fields!ao_name.Value</code> >> <code style="background-color: #fff3e0;>ao_name / MainDataSet</code> >> <code style="background-color: #fff3e0;>NAME / ANALYSIS_OBJECT</code> | |||
|<syntaxhighlight lang="vb">=GetOrDash(Fields!ao_name.Value)</syntaxhighlight> | |<syntaxhighlight lang="vb">=GetOrDash(Fields!ao_name.Value)</syntaxhighlight> | ||
|- | |- | ||
|Код ОКПД 2 | |Код ОКПД 2 | ||
| | | | ||
<code style="background-color: #fff3e0;>Fields!okpd.Value</code> >> <code style="background-color: #fff3e0;>okpd / MainDataSet</code> >> <code style="background-color: #fff3e0;>STRING_VALUE / ANALYSIS_OBJECT_ATTRIBUTE</code> | |||
|<syntaxhighlight lang="vb">=GetOrDash(Fields!okpd.Value)</syntaxhighlight> | |<syntaxhighlight lang="vb">=GetOrDash(Fields!okpd.Value)</syntaxhighlight> | ||
|- | |- | ||
|Код ТН ВЭД ЕАЭС | |Код ТН ВЭД ЕАЭС | ||
| | | | ||
<code style="background-color: #fff3e0;>Fields!eas.Value</code> >> <code style="background-color: #fff3e0;>eas / MainDataSet</code> >> <code style="background-color: #fff3e0;>STRING_VALUE / ANALYSIS_OBJECT_ATTRIBUTE</code> | |||
|<syntaxhighlight lang="vb">=GetOrDash(Fields!eas.Value)</syntaxhighlight> | |<syntaxhighlight lang="vb">=GetOrDash(Fields!eas.Value)</syntaxhighlight> | ||
|- | |- | ||
|Определяемая характеристика (показатель) | |Определяемая характеристика (показатель) | ||
| | |<code style="background-color: #d4edda;>Методики анализа</code> >> Выбрать методику >> <code style="background-color: #d4edda;>Редактировать</code> >> <code style="background-color: #d4edda;>Карточка методики анализа</code> >> <code style="background-color: #d4edda;>Информация</code> >> <code style="background-color: #d4edda;>Наименование по методике</code> | ||
<code style="background-color: #fff3e0;>Fields!ind_name.Value</code> >> <code style="background-color: #fff3e0;>ind_name / MainDataSet</code> >> <code style="background-color: #fff3e0;>NAME / INDICATOR</code> | |||
|<syntaxhighlight lang="vb">=GetOrDash(Fields!ind_name.Value)</syntaxhighlight> | |<syntaxhighlight lang="vb">=GetOrDash(Fields!ind_name.Value)</syntaxhighlight> | ||
|- | |- | ||
|Диапазон определения | |Диапазон определения | ||
| | |<code style="background-color: #d4edda;>Методики анализа</code> >> Выбрать методику >> <code style="background-color: #d4edda;>Редактировать</code> >> <code style="background-color: #d4edda;>Карточка методики анализа</code> >> <code style="background-color: #d4edda;>Показатели качества</code> >> Выбрать показатель >> <code style="background-color: #d4edda;>Диапазон</code> | ||
<code style="background-color: #fff3e0;>Fields!min.Value, Fields!max.Value, Fields!unit.Value</code> >> <code style="background-color: #fff3e0;>min, max, unit / MainDataSet</code> >> <code style="background-color: #fff3e0;>FROM, TO / METH_METR_RNG_BNDS</code>; <code style="background-color: #fff3e0;>HTML_NAME / UNIT</code> | |||
|<syntaxhighlight lang="html">="<style>" + "body {font-family: 'Times New Roman', Times, serif; font-size: 10pt; margin-top: 1px; margin-right: 3px; margin-bottom: 1px; margin-left: 3px; text-align: center;}" + "</style>" + "<body>" & Code.GetRangeAndUnit(Fields!min.Value, Fields!max.Value, Fields!unit.Value) & "</body>"</syntaxhighlight> | |<syntaxhighlight lang="html">="<style>" + "body {font-family: 'Times New Roman', Times, serif; font-size: 10pt; margin-top: 1px; margin-right: 3px; margin-bottom: 1px; margin-left: 3px; text-align: center;}" + "</style>" + "<body>" & Code.GetRangeAndUnit(Fields!min.Value, Fields!max.Value, Fields!unit.Value) & "</body>"</syntaxhighlight> | ||
|- | |- | ||
Текущая версия от 09:17, 31 марта 2026
Общий вид

Параметры
| № | Параметр | Тип поля | Данные | Сортировка |
|---|---|---|---|---|
| 1 | Выберите лабораторию:
|
выбор значения | лаборатории, имеющие методики | сначала головное учреждение, затем остальные по алфавиту |
| 2 | Укажите ФИО уполномоченного лица:
|
выбор значения | сотрудники из лаборатории (п.1)
|
по алфавиту |
| 3 | Укажите должность уполномоченного лица:
|
выбор значения | должности сотрудника (п.2)
|
по алфавиту |
Атрибуты
В наборе данных MainDataSet в таблице ATTRIBUTE_NAME используются атрибуты со следующими значениями NAME:
- Код ОКПД 2
- Код ТН ВЭД ЕАЭС
Внимание!
Описание атрибутов приведено в соответствии с базой данных ASTRA-PG13 на основе созданных пользователем полей.
В других базах этих полей может не быть либо их наименование может отличаться!!!
Отсутствующие в базе атрибуты не будут выводиться в документе. Для корректной работы документа актуализируйте атрибуты в соответствии с приведенным списком.
Верхний колонтитул
| Поля | Интерфейс ... >> ...
и данные |
Код и комментарии |
|---|---|---|
| Название лаборатории | Parameters!ReportParameterLaboratory.Label
|
=Parameters!ReportParameterLaboratory.Label
|
| Владелец версии | Code.Globals.GetVersionOwner()
|
="Владелец версии: " & Code.Globals.GetVersionOwner()
|
Заголовок
| Поля | Интерфейс ... >> ...
и данные |
Код и комментарии |
|---|---|---|
| Приложение к аттестату аккредитации | ||
| Текущая дата | Today.ToString("dd.MM.yyyy")
|
="По состоянию на: " & Today.ToString("dd.MM.yyyy")
|
Основная информация
| Поля | Интерфейс ... >> ...
и данные |
Код и комментарии |
|---|---|---|
| № п/п | - | =GroupIndex("Method_Group") + 1
|
| Документы, устанавливающие правила и методы исследований (испытаний), измерений | Методики анализа >> Выбрать методику >> Редактировать >> Карточка методики анализа >> Информация >> Нормативный документ
|
=GetOrDash(Fields!norm_document.Value)
|
| Наименование объекта | Методики анализа >> Выбрать методику >> Редактировать >> Карточка методики анализа >> Информация >> Объект анализа
|
=GetOrDash(Fields!ao_name.Value)
|
| Код ОКПД 2 |
|
=GetOrDash(Fields!okpd.Value)
|
| Код ТН ВЭД ЕАЭС |
|
=GetOrDash(Fields!eas.Value)
|
| Определяемая характеристика (показатель) | Методики анализа >> Выбрать методику >> Редактировать >> Карточка методики анализа >> Информация >> Наименование по методике
|
=GetOrDash(Fields!ind_name.Value)
|
| Диапазон определения | Методики анализа >> Выбрать методику >> Редактировать >> Карточка методики анализа >> Показатели качества >> Выбрать показатель >> Диапазон
|
="<style>" + "body {font-family: 'Times New Roman', Times, serif; font-size: 10pt; margin-top: 1px; margin-right: 3px; margin-bottom: 1px; margin-left: 3px; text-align: center;}" + "</style>" + "<body>" & Code.GetRangeAndUnit(Fields!min.Value, Fields!max.Value, Fields!unit.Value) & "</body>"
|
Подписи
| Поля | Интерфейс ... >> ...
и данные |
Код и комментарии |
|---|---|---|
| Должность | Подстановка из фильтра Parameters!ReportParameterPosition.Label
|
=Parameters!ReportParameterPosition.Label
|
| ФИО | Получение данных из фильтра Parameters!ReportParameterFio.Value в качестве фильтра для DataSet
|
=FormatFio(Fields!surname.Value, Fields!name.Value, Fields!patronymic.Value, 2)
для преобразования используются:
|
Нижний колонтитул
| Поля | Интерфейс ... >> ...
и данные |
Код и комментарии |
|---|---|---|
| Имя программы | Code.Globals.GetProgramName()
|
=Code.Globals.GetProgramName()
|
| Нумерация страниц | Номер страницы Globals!PageNumber и всего страниц Globals!TotalPages
|
="Страница " & Globals!PageNumber & " из " & Globals!TotalPages
|